A list of the world's top coffee bean producing areasCoffee is one of the most popular drinks in the world, and high-quality coffee beans are the key to making delicious coffee. There are many famous coffee bean producing areas around the world, each with its own unique climate, soil and planting techniques, providing us with coffee with different tastes and flavor characteristics. ColombiaColombia is known as one of the best coffee producers in the world. This South American country has ideal climate and soil conditions for growing high-quality Arabica coffee beans. Colombian coffee is known for its rich and balanced taste, with soft, floral and chocolate-sweet flavors. BrazilAs the world's largest coffee producer, Brazil is widely popular for its sheer volume. This South American country has vast fertile soil, a warm climate, and high altitudes suitable for growing coffee. Brazilian coffee beans typically have a full-bodied taste, low acidity, and a nutty flavor. EthiopiaAs one of the origins of coffee, Ethiopia is considered one of the best Arabica coffee producing areas in the world. This East African country has diverse climate and soil conditions, which allows it to produce coffee beans with many different flavor characteristics. Ethiopian coffee beans usually have a floral, fruity and fresh taste like tea. costa ricaCosta Rica is one of the most important coffee producers in Central America, and is world-renowned for its high-quality Arabica coffee. The Central American country has the high altitude, mineral-rich soil, and humid climate needed to grow high-quality coffee. Costa Rican coffee beans typically have bright acidity, a rich taste, and a nutty flavor. JamaicaJamaican Blue Mountain coffee is one of the most famous and expensive coffees in the world. This special variety of Arabica coffee is grown on the island of Jamaica, influenced by the high altitude, humid climate and fertile soil.
